Drying times
Mixed loads
Drying times will vary depending on:
l amount of moisture in the clothes.
l type and weight of the fabric.
l size of the load.
When drying a load with different
kinds and weights of fabrics, use the
cycle suggested for the lightest fab-
rics. When the dryer stops, remove dry
items and reset the control.
l room temperature around the dryer.
l temperature of the wash rinse water.
0 amount of lint in the lint screen.
l dryer temperature selection.

To reduce wrinkling, take the load
from dryer as soon as tumbling stops.
This is important for permanent press,
knits and synthetic fabrics.
End-of-cycle signal
The dryer sounds a signal to let you know when
the cycle is finished. The signal cannot be turned
off and is not adjustable.
The signal is helpful when you are drying per-
manent press, synthetics and other items that
should be taken out as soon as the dryer stops.

Lint signal
Clean lint screen
before each load.
If you
neglect to clean your lint screen, the signal will
sound. The (whistle tone) signal lets you know
the air How is being restricted. Restricted air flow
reduces drying efficiency.
Turn off the dryer and clean the lint screen as
